In recent years, domestic GPU companies have sprung up. Jingjiawei, Biren Technology, Moore Thread, Muxi Integrated Circuit and so on. New products have been released, so it is not busy.

On March 30, Moore Thread launched several new products in Beijing: the first unified system architecture MUSA, the first generation of full-featured GPU chip "Sudi", the first GPU desktop graphics card MTT S60, the first server computing card MTT S2000 for data centers, and the GPU physics engine AlphaCore.

A key part of moore's thread chip design is licensed for IP from Apple's supplier, UK-based Imagination Technologies. Imagination Technologies is a well-known BRITISH chip designer whose Imagination PowerVR graphics technology has been licensed to many of the world's leading companies dedicated to providing key IP building blocks to support advanced and comprehensive solutions. Imagination has its own CPU IP in addition to its own GPU IP.

In 2017, American private equity firm Canyon Bridge filed an acquisition of Imagination. Canyon Bridge is backed by China Guoxin Holdings Co., Ltd., and the deal ended at £550 million.

Nowadays, the main general computing + graphics GPU startups in China, such as Core Motion, Moore Thread, Biling, etc., all use Imagination IP or VeriSilicon authorized IP, which benefit from IMG's inexpensive IP library and licensing policy. The hardware specifications of each family do not differ much, and the final spelling is the adaptability of software and applications.

At present, the IP licensing of domestic graphics processors is either ARM Mali's Architectural, or VeriSilicon's Vivante, or Imagination lP.

VeriSilicon's scalable Vivante graphics processing unit (GPU) IP family ranges from low-power, small IoT MCUs to powerful SoCs for automotive and computer applications. VeriSilicon's graphics processor technology supports the industry's mainstream embedded graphics acceleration standards Vulkan 1.0, OpenGL 3.2, OpenCL 1.2 EP/FP, and OpenVX 1.2, with autonomous and controllable instruction sets and dedicated compilers, supporting 250 billion floating-point operations per second and 128 parallel shader processing units.

The level of VeriSilicon Vivante IP is a bit worse than ARM, but it is expensive in autonomy. Its most important customer in China is Jingjiawei, Jingjiawei has completed the attack on the GPU market under the layers of barriers of foreign construction, and is also the only GPU manufacturer to achieve large-scale mass production in China. Recently, Jingjiawei decided to focus on the company's main business of GPU chips, terminate the general-purpose chip research and development and industrialization projects for the consumer electronics field, and concentrate on doing big things. This was followed by the recruitment of large software teams to develop graphics libraries and parallel computing.

However, some insiders pointed out that there are not many GPU design companies or manufacturers specializing in the GPU field that we can see, the most prominent of which are Jingjiawei and Zhaoxin. The size of the mainland market and the number of manufacturers are not equal, and it is necessary to wait for industrial integration and concentrate resources in order to innovate.
